The Dentelles de Montmirail

With their delicate, jagged limestone ridges, the Dentelles de Montmirail form one of the most striking natural landmarks in the region. This dramatic landscape blends rocky peaks, wooded hillsides, and surrounding vineyards, creating a spectacular setting typical of Provence.

The area is a paradise for outdoor enthusiasts. Visitors can enjoy activities such as rock climbing, hiking, cycling, horseback riding, or simply discovering the local wines produced in nearby vineyards.
Distance: 20 km | 35 min

The Toulourenc Gorges

Flowing along the slopes of Mont Ventoux, the Toulourenc River marks the natural border between the Drôme and Vaucluse departments. Its crystal-clear waters and banks of smooth white pebbles create an idyllic setting for walkers, swimmers, and nature lovers seeking a refreshing escape.
Distance: 33 km | 50 min

The Lavender Fields of Valensole

Famous worldwide, the lavender plateau of Valensole is one of Provence’s most iconic landscapes. From mid-June until the third weekend of July, vast fields burst into bloom, covering the plateau in vibrant shades of purple and filling the air with their unmistakable fragrance. During this period, Valensole and its nearby villages attract visitors from around the globe.
Distance: 145 km | 1 h 45 min

The Ochre Cliffs of Rustrel

Often referred to as the “Colorado of Provence,” the Ochre Cliffs of Rustrel offer a truly unique and colorful landscape. Dramatic formations of cliffs, valleys, caves, and sculpted hills reveal an extraordinary palette ranging from bright yellows to deep reds, all set against the intense blue of the Provençal sky.

The scenery evolves throughout the seasons, making every visit a different experience.
Distance: 50 km | 1 h 05 min

The Calanques of Marseille

The famous Calanques near Marseille reveal spectacular coastal scenery. From viewpoints such as Les Goudes, Sormiou, or Sugiton, visitors can admire breathtaking panoramas where rugged limestone cliffs meet the crystal-clear waters of the Mediterranean.

At sunset, the landscape becomes even more magical as the sun casts warm colors over the sea. This protected natural area is also home to remarkable biodiversity, with numerous plant and animal species thriving in this unique environment.
Distance: 115 km | 1 h 15 min
